Q: Is 1,657,988 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 1,657,988 is not a prime number.

Why is 1,657,988 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 1657988 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 29 58 116 14,293 28,586 57,172 414,497 828,994 and 1,657,988, with no remainder.

Since 1,657,988 cannot be divided by just 1 and 1,657,988, it is not a prime number.
